Summary

Expresses support for the designation of National Atrial Fibrillation Awareness Month.Recognizes the need for additional research into treatment for atrial fibrillation.

Title

Expressing support for designation of the month of September as "National Atrial Fibrillation Awareness Month" and supporting efforts to educate the public about atrial fibrillation.
